    We will be staying in Portsmouth later this month and are looking to stock up on local and Vermont Brews to take home. During our yearly visits in the past we stayed in the Stowe area and always stocked up on Heady and Focal before heading home.
    Are there any good shops in Portsmouth or Kittery?

    Spruce Creek is closed.

    Carl's Meat Market is a great place for beer shopping, oddly enough. Also in Kittery, and you'll be able to load up on Maine favorites and there are typically some great Belgian stuff. Last time I was there, I grabbed a couple different Fantome.

    Certainly check out those above. I live in Portsmouth and honestly distribution to NH is not great and we really don’t have a solid shop.

    Except for the city on the Rt 1 bypass in ports. They do a pretty good job.

    Also, Prost, which is about 15 minutes south off rt 1 in I believe north Hampton.

    You’re best bet it to shop in Mass or Maine for beer.

    MA - One Stop in Haverhill has an excellent selection. It’s right off of 495 and only about 25 minutes or so from Portsmouth.

    Also RMA in Amesbury off 495 is good. About 20 minutes south.
